Overview of Asus and Acer Budget Laptops

Asus and Acer are well-known manufacturers in the budget laptop market. Asus is renowned for its durable build quality and reliable performance, while Acer offers competitive pricing and a wide selection of models. Both brands have options suitable for music production, but their features and performance vary.

Performance and Hardware

When selecting a budget laptop for music, key hardware features include the processor, RAM, storage, and audio quality. Here’s a comparison:

  • Processors: Asus models typically feature Intel Core i3 or i5 processors, providing sufficient power for basic music production. Acer models often include similar processors but sometimes offer AMD Ryzen options, which can be beneficial for multitasking.
  • RAM: Both brands commonly offer laptops with 8GB of RAM, which is ideal for music software like Ableton Live or FL Studio.
  • Storage: SSD storage options are available in both brands, with capacities ranging from 256GB to 512GB, ensuring quick load times and ample space for projects.

Audio Quality and Connectivity

For music production, audio quality and connectivity are crucial. Here’s how Asus and Acer compare:

  • Built-in Audio: Asus laptops often feature high-definition audio with good built-in speakers, suitable for casual listening and monitoring. Acer models generally provide decent audio but may require external speakers for professional-quality sound.
  • Ports: Both brands offer multiple USB ports, including USB-C, and audio jacks. Some Asus models include HDMI outputs and SD card readers, which can be useful for connecting audio interfaces and external devices.
  • External Audio Interfaces: Both brands support external audio interfaces via USB, which is essential for low-latency recording and mixing.

Build Quality and Portability

Since portability is often a concern for musicians on the go, the build quality and weight are important factors.

  • Asus: Known for sturdy construction with some models featuring metal chassis, making them durable for travel. They tend to be slightly heavier but more robust.
  • Acer: Offers lightweight designs with plastic builds, making them easy to carry. However, durability can vary between models.

Price Range and Value

Both Asus and Acer provide budget laptops typically priced between $400 and $700. The choice depends on specific features and brand preference.

Asus often offers better build quality at similar price points, while Acer provides more options for those on a tight budget. Consider what features are most important for your music production needs.
